This fascinating four-part documentary series meets some of Van Dorsten’s children, imprisoned for decades by their father’s beliefs: Israel, who had run away and originally alerted the villagers to their plight, and his older brothers Shin and Edino, and sister Mar Jan. Van Dorsten had set out to establish an ecological utopia, although what he created was less akin to Thomas More’s vision and more like an open-air prison for his family members. Authorities visited a family farm where they found 67-year-old Gerrit-Jan Van Dorsten and his six adult children (he had four more who had left earlier) some of them had never even attended school, and all of them had been secluded and abused by their father, a self-proclaimed prophet. ![]() ![]() In 2019, the Netherlands was shaken by the discovery of an isolated cult in Ruinerwold, a small village around 70 miles from Amsterdam.
